The studio is fully equipped to offer private, duet, and trio Reformer sessions, as well as one-on-one sessions on the Cadillac, Barrel, Mat, and Chair. Because no two bodies are the same, effective Pilates is never one-size-fits-all. Each piece of apparatus is designed with a specific purpose, offering distinct feedback, resistance, or assistance. Certain bodies respond better to the stability of one apparatus, while others benefit from the mobility challenge of another. This variety allows me to choose the most appropriate tool for each individual.
I studied Art at Boston University and Laban Movement Analysis at Hampshire College. I’m a licensed massage therapist with a master’s certification (MMT) in Myoskeletal Alignment Technique®. Helping people move better is the motivating factor behind everything I do.
I taught Mat Pilates at local fitness centers before joining Resolution Physical Therapy in Atlanta, where I learned to combine structured movement with traditional therapy to support recovery. In 2007, I earned my NCPT and shortly after opened Discipline Pilates Studio, where I continue to teach equipment sessions, practice massage therapy, and lead teacher training.
